On March 1, 2007, Yusuf Islam performed a live full length set at The Porchester Hall in London. This was the first time that Cat Stevens had performed a full concert in over twenty-eight years.

Included in the set were classic renditions of Peace Train and Father and Son as well as a newly-worked version of the all time favourite Wild World. Yusuf also performed a selection of tracks from his gold 2006 album An Other Cup.

The concert, which was filmed and recorded in 5.1 surround sound, drew in 2.7 million viewers when screened by the BBC at the end of April.

The concert is available now on a DVD entitled Yusuf's Cafe. The package also includes an insightful one hour documentary A Few Good Songs. The sixty-minute film, originally entitled Imagine and shown on BBC1 in May 2006, features Yusuf talking openly to Alan Yentob about his extraordinary life experiences. It now includes new exclusive unseen footage.

The DVD comes in single disc form complete with sixteen-page booklet and poster as well as the videos to Heaven/Where True Love Goes and Midday (Avoid City After Dark).
